Round Lake pulls upset on Libertyville

Edgar Rodriguez and Balam Mena scored four minutes apart in the second half to give visiting Round Lake a 3-1 victory over No. 2 Libertyville on Thursday in a nonconference match.

The Panthers (8-2-2) tied the game 1-1 on Jordi Rubio’s goal in the 30th minute and won it when Rodriguez (60th) and Mena (64th) found the back of the net after the break.

Libertyville (11-2-0) had taken a 1-0 lead on a goal by Joey Ruppert in the 28th minute.

This was the Wildcats’ fourth game against a quality opponent in six days, and the Cats were outplayed in every phase in the second half.

“I hate to use that (the schedule) as an excuse, but it probably was a factor,” said Libertyville coach Andy Bitta. “The first half, we played pretty well. The second half, we looked like we had dead legs again.”

Libertyville beat Morton and Lyons over the weekend to win the prestigious Pepsi Showdown, then used two early goals to hold off Stevenson on Tuesday in a match which the Cats faded after the break.

Thursday, there was no holding off the Panthers.

“For us, any team is beatable,” said Round Lake coach Hugo Tellez. “We know they finished second at state last year, but coming in, we’re also a ‘name.’

“We battle, and we don’t stop until the last whistle is blown. It was a team effort. We knew what we needed to break down. We made some adjustments in the second half and these guys stepped up huge.”

After Round Lake went up 3-1, Libertyville picked up two late yellow cards, and one of them went to star Marshall Hollingsworth.

It was his fifth yellow of the season, so he has to sit out a game (Tuesday against Mundelein).

“Give credit to Round Lake,” said Bitta. “They did a really nice job finishing their chances.”

Round Lake goalies Jose Martinez and Ivan Gomez combined to stop eight of nine shots.
